Dragon Martial Arts makes the news
One of my oldest friends and kung fu brother, Tom Braithwaite has become one of the first Westerners to judge a kung fu competition in FoShan in Canton, home of southern style kung fu.
Here is a link to the BBC interview of him on his website, Dragon Martial Arts: http://www.dmaa.co.uk/videos
He also has the accolade of being the only Westerner to have won gold in Hong Kong's internal martial arts competition and is fast becoming one of the most respected Kung Fu masters this side of China!
